How much do magento 2 j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 16, 2026, the average hourly pay for magento 2 in Florida is $44.37,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38.08 and $50.67 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Magento 2 position?

To thrive as a Magento 2 Developer, you need a strong grasp of PHP, eCommerce platforms, and experience with Magento 2 architecture and module development. Familiarity with tools such as Composer, Git, MySQL databases, and Magento 2 certifications can enhance your technical toolkit. Effective communication, problem-solving ability, and attention to detail are valuable soft skills for this role. These skills help ensure the delivery of robust, scalable online stores while fostering effective collaboration across development, design, and business teams.

What is a Magento 2?

A Magento 2 job involves working with the Magento 2 eCommerce platform to develop, customize, and maintain online stores. Responsibilities may include theme and module development, performance optimization, troubleshooting, and integrating third-party services. Magento 2 professionals can work as developers, administrators, or consultants to help businesses build and enhance their eCommerce presence. Knowledge of PHP, MySQL, JavaScript, and Magento's architecture is typically required.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a Magento 2 developer?

A Magento 2 Developer’s typical day involves coding custom modules, troubleshooting issues, optimizing site performance, and implementing new features based on client or business requirements. Collaboration is frequent, as you'll often work closely with front-end developers, designers, and project managers to ensure smooth integration and delivery of eCommerce solutions. Regular code reviews, testing, and updating the Magento 2 environment are also key tasks. Staying current with Magento 2 updates and best practices is important, as it helps deliver secure, high-quality websites.

Job description

RESPONSIBILITIES:
Kforce has a client in Fort Lauderdale, FL that is seeking a Magento II Developer who will utilize understanding of Magento 2 best practices, code structure and extension architecture to clean, quality, well documented, and well commented code that meets our businesses' needs
Responsibilities:
* Optimize, troubleshoot, customize, and extend application code and Magento 2 core features
* Produce clean, quality, well documented, and well commented technical specifications
* Provide accurate and consistent estimates for Magento 2 development tasks; and consistently deliver on those estimates
* Collaboration with fellow Application Development team members and Project Managers
* Provide insights, guidance, and mentorship to more junior team members
* Check in daily with the leader to seek clarification and approvals as needed
* Work closely with Magento Development Team Lead for day-to-day operations
REQUIREMENTS:
* Bachelor's degree in Computer Science preferred or equivalent work experience required
* Magento 2 certifications strongly desired
* 2-5 years of experience as a Full-stack Software Engineer; demonstrating success developing a variety of software systems while taking on increasing responsibility for analysis, design, implementation and deployment tasks using object-oriented programming principles required
* 2-5 years hands on development (writing PHP) experience as a back-end developer
* 2+ years of experience maintaining and customizing Magento 2.x or higher required
* 1-3 years of experience JavaScript, HTML and CSS code and meaningful experience required (doing so in the Magento 2 strongly desired)
* 1-3 years of MySQL experience required
* 1+ years of hands-on experience with Linux configurations and production troubleshooting required
